By; IBRAHIM ADAMU & GOODNESS DAVID, Kaduna

Lawyer of Kaduna Central Senatorial Aspirant, Honourable Usman Ibrahim,  popularly known as Sardaunan Badarawa in the just concluded people’s Democratic Party (PDP) primaries for the forthcoming 2023 general election has revealed that he is  in possession of video evidence showing alleged over-voting by delegates.

Samuel Atung, a Senior Advocate of Nigeria (SAN ) made the disclosure in an interview with newsmen at the Federal High Court, Kaduna.

The legal luminary stated that the primary election which produced Lawal Adamu (Mr. LA) as Kaduna Central PDP candidate was marred by over-voting and other irregularities.

He added that his client has in his possession, video and graphic evidence of over-voting by delegates which legal consequences he noted, is voiding and  nullification of result of the primary election.

” After the Kaduna Central PDP Primary to select its candidate for the 2023 general election, our client wrote a petition to the party’s Appeal Panel challenging the outcome of the exercise. 

” We had a video evidence to that effect and the committee considered our appeal and forwarded its recommendation to the Central Working Committee (CWC) which in its wisdom, called for a repeat of the primary election.

” The PDP wrote INEC, intimated the Nigeria Police, Civil Defence and other relevant stakeholders of its decision to hold a repeat primary for Kaduna Central Senatorial Zone, which was a welcome development.

” Unfortunately on the appointed date, our client, after mobilizing his supporters to the venue of the repeat primary, was told that the exercise would no longer hold due to the directives of the powers that be.

” We came to court today (Friday) seeking that the PDP be compelled not to forward the name of any candidate in the interest of justice and fairness for the 2023 general election until after a repeat primary election has taken place.

” We all know the legal consequences of over-voting as clearly spelt out in our legal jurisprudence which has the potentials of voiding an electoral result and process.

” We have already canvassed our position before the court which has made the matter a subjudice until the court considered judgement.

” The matter was for mention today, We have a motion on notice for an injunction restricting PDP from forwarding the name of any candidate to INEC until a repeat of the primary.

” Unfortunately the court did not seat today, the Judge, Justice Muhammad Garba Umar adjourned the case to 20 June 2022, ” he said.
